✦ Synopsis


Abstract

A procedure for the biosynthetic preparation of 3α‐hydroxy‐5α‐[1,2,6,7‐^3^H]‐pregnan‐20‐one (^3^H‐HPO) with high specific activity convenient for binding studies was developed. ^3^H‐HPO was synthesized from [1,2,6,7‐^3^H]progesterone using a microsomal preparation from rat liver and NADPH. The progesterone metabolite was purified by silica gel 60 and Sephadex LH 20 chromatography. The identity of the product was confirmed by reverse isotopic dilution of chemically synthesized and highly purified 3α‐hydroxy‐5α‐pregnan‐20‐one. The yield for radiolabelled HPO was 60% and its purity was > 98%.
